At The American Conservative, R.J. Stove profiles Sydney Smith, an early 19th century Anglican preacher and beloved political provocateur. Smith’s magazine, the Edinburgh Review, was so well respected in England that it was even “read by multitudes who abhorred his politics,” writes Stove. “A cause had only to be both sensible and apparently unwinnable for Smith to champion it,” which, according to Stove, included Smith’s defense of the rights of English Catholics to practice their religion and to hold public office.
